A Hybrid Metaheuristic for the Lot Streaming Problem in Job Shops
This paper presents a hybrid metaheuristic for solving the lot streaming problem in job shop production systems. In contrast with conventional tabu search implementations, where the disjunctive graph is adopted to represent the scheduling problem, our tabu search approach is based on permutation with repetition. Moreover, a specific procedure inspired by genetic algorithms is incorporated to seek better subiot sizes for a given schedule. By combining two metaheuristics,good solutions can be found in reasonable computing times and experimental results confirm the remarkable advantage of lot streaming.
